Expanding the Clinical and Genetic Spectrum of KRT1, KRT2 and KRT10 Mutations in Keratinopathic Ichthyosis
Twenty-six families with keratinopathic ichthyoses (epidermolytic ichthyosis,
superficial epidermolytic ichthyosis or congenital reticular ichthyosiform
erythroderma) were studied. Epidermolytic ichthyosis is caused by mutations in
the genes KRT1 or KRT10, mutations in the gene KRT2 lead to superficial
epidermolytic ichthyosis, and congenital reticular ichthyosiform erythroderma
is caused by frameshift mutations in the genes KRT10 or KRT1, which lead to
the phenomenon of revertant mosaicism. In this study mutations were found in
KRT1, KRT2 and KRT10, including 7 mutations that are novel pathogenic
variants. Novel clinical features found in patients with congenital reticular
ichthyosiform erythroderma are described, such as mental retardation,
spasticity, facial dysmorphisms, symblepharon and malposition of the 4th toe
A Contemporary View on Felix Pinkus’ Concept of the Vitreous Membrane
Introduction: Felix Pinkus' concept of the vitreous membrane (VM) published in 1927 describes circular folds protruding into the outer root sheath (ORS), which, in his opinion, serve as interdigitations between the outer root sheath (ORS) and the VM. This concept currently seems to have fallen into oblivion.
Objective: To determine the origin and possible function of the VM in the proliferation and vascularization of the hair follicle (HF). Methods: Serial investigation of healthy skin probes with histological (hematoxylin & eosin and periodic acid-Schiff) and immunohistochemical examination (Ki67, CD56, CD8, and collagen IV) were performed.
Results: Morphological variations of the VM in various HFs such as protrusions and folds, the latter unilateral, bilateral or circular, some acute-angled, were found. Similarly, protrusions of the VM into the ORS were observed, that consisted of capillary tissue together with perifollicular tissue and VM mimicking minimal variants of the dermal papilla.
Conclusions: Pinkus' concept of the VM is revisited, reproduced and possible functions are proposed. Since these structures are found in a HF region with a high metabolic dynamism, they may be involved in differentiation or nutrition, or else be formed as a result of pressure arising from outgrowing hair shafts
